More Apple fixes out

Security updates and fixes come out plenty, and Apple fixes are no exception. In fact, on Monday Apple released a large number of fixes to correct over 40 vulnerabilities. I need to emphasize here, almost half of the vulnerabilities could leave a Mac machine exposed to a hacker hijack or potential malware infiltration. Some threats are similar to exploits seen often with Windows systems, where users are lured to malicious Web sites.
